Sports Direct snaps up Sheffield warehouse for designer brands

Sports Direct has taken Clearbell Property Partners’ 390,000 sq ft warehouse at Sheffield Parkway, South Yorkshire.

The sports retailer has secured a five year lease and will use the property as a logistics and distribution hub for a number of its designer brands, including Jack Wills.

The refurbished property is part of Clearbell’s Polaris industrial portfolio and is located near to the city centre and close to key transport links including the M1.

Dominic Moore, head of ESG and asset management at Clearbell Capital, said: “Demand for logistics assets has upheld amid the coronavirus pandemic as more shoppers move online. Affordable yet suitable space continues to be in short supply and older industrial units benefit from their closeness to transport links and, most importantly, a skilled workforce.

“Sheffield continues to see sustained demand for industrial space, serving as a hub for delivery across the UK. The city has a strong heritage as a home to UK business, where companies can take advantage of its skilled population and good location.”

Clearbell was advised by CPP. Sports Direct was advised by CBRE.
